- What is Flutter Entertainment's rest of the world — long lived assets?
- Flutter Entertainment (FLUT) reported rest of the world — long lived assets of $103M in Q4 2025.
- What does rest of the world — long lived assets mean?
- This metric measures the carrying value of non-current, tangible, and intangible assets located within the 'Rest of the World' geographic segment. These assets typically include property, equipment, and acquired goodwill or licenses specific to operations in these international markets. It reflects the capital intensity and long-term investment commitment the company has made to maintain its infrastructure and market presence in these regions.
